What is a Small Customer Plan?

A small customer plan is the document detailing:

  • How the small customer considered all reasonable opportunities to meet future energy service requirements using demand-side management techniques, new renewable resources and other programs that provide retail consumers with electricity at the lowest possible cost;
  • How the small customer minimized adverse environmental effects; and,
  • Information about the small customer, including customer type and past, current and future energy and demand profiles.

What is a small customer?

Customers with total annual sales or usage of 25 gigawatthours or less, averaged over the previous five years, qualify as small customers, if they do not belong to a joint action agency or generation and transmission cooperative with power supply responsibility, and that Western finds has limited economic, managerial and resource capability to conduct integrated resource planning.
